About this solicitation

LEGAL NOTICE SOUTH WINDSOR BOARD OF EDUCATION INVITATION TO BID FOR PROFESSIONAL SERVICES FOR EDUCATIONAL SPECIFICATION DEVELOPMENT BID # 2026-0005 Bid documents for professional services to provide educational specification development for the South Windsor Board of Education (the “District”), BID #2026-0005, are available at 9 a.m. on June 12, 2026. The RFP is available on the district website www.southwindsorschools.org. If a printed version is required please contact the Business Office at (860) 291-1269 and one will be printed for you and available for pickup. Proposal packages will be received via electronic mail at proposals@southwindsorschools.org until 12:00 p.m., Eastern Standard Time, on June 26, 2026. Thereafter, the name of the bidders will be publicly read aloud at the Business Office of the Chief Financial and Operations Officer, South Windsor Board of Education, 1737 Main Street, Room 203, South Windsor, CT. The District reserves the right to: amend or terminate this Invitation to Bid; accept all or any part of a bid; reject any or all bids; waive any informalities or non-material deficiencies in a bid; and award the bid to the lowest responsible bidder, as determined by the District. 6/13/2026 89231 #89231-141676
